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5929166560 83 66196
2688380 486
2688380 486
563391200 166106701 328557
All about undefined
Interested in learning more?
2688380 486
563391200 166106701 328557
See more
8530124 470394 60990483
12 9789 068
See more
149794745 870178606 9286119
01544 07551 7278729 793542142
See more